It’s important to choose a very high-protection UVA/UVB broad-spectrum sunscreen. SPF (sun protection factor) 50+ is best suited to Australian conditions. We recommend that if you plan to spend time in the sun, you choose a water-resistant sunscreen. This format can help minimise the impact of water or sweat on your sunscreen layer. Always follow the directions for use for your selected sunscreen.

To complement sun protection products: slip, slop, slap, seek, and slide. SunSmart recommends that you slip on clothing that covers as much skin as possible. Slop on an SPF 50 (or higher) broad-spectrum, water-resistant sunscreen. Slap on a broad-brimmed hat that shades the face, ears, and neck. Seek shade, and slide on sunglasses that meet the Australian Standard for UV protection.
